USDA predicts record corn crop with plenty to spare
By Rita Jane Gabbett on 5/11/2010

USDA forecast a record 13.37 billion bushel U.S. corn crop and record corn supplies of 15.118 billion bushels in the 2010/11 (September-August) marketing year — plenty to accommodate rising exports and ethanol use and still end the year with carryout stocks of 1.818 billion bushels, up 5 percent from last year.

On average, analysts polled by Dow Jones had expected 2010/11 carryout stocks a bit larger at about 1.884 billion bushels. USDA put 2009/10 corn carryout at 1.738 billion bushels, also shy of the average analyst forecast of 1.853 billion.

In its latest Crop Production and World Supply and Demand Estimates reports, USDA boosted corn ethanol use to 4.6 billion bushels in 2010/11 from 4.4 billion bushels expected use in 2009/10, based on rising federal biofuels mandates and strong blending incentives that continue to boost ethanol use.

USDA predicted corn exports in 2010/11 at 2 billion bushels, compared to 1.95 billion bushels expected in 2009/10, which it raised on larger supplies and lower prices.

Domestic corn feed and residual use, however, was projected to be down slightly, to 5.35 billion bushels in 2010/11 from 5.375 in 2009/10, due to a slow recovery in animal numbers and increased use of distiller’s grains.

Corn prices were seen down to a range of $3.20 to $3.80 per bushel in 2010/11 from a tighter range of $3.50 to $3.70 in 2009/10.

The Renewable Fuels Association called the projections “quite impressive” and said they should “go a long way toward putting an end to the food fight between corporate livestock interests and American farmers and ethanol producers.”

White House asks food makers to do more to fight childhood obesity
By Tom Johnston on 5/11/2010

The White House released a 120-page report Tuesday outlining ways to fight childhood obesity, including calling on food makers to limit marketing of unhealthy foods to children.

The document, developed by the Obama-appointed Task Force on Childhood Obesity, argues that efforts by companies to curb marketing of sugary and fatty foods have fallen short thus far. Kraft Foods Inc. and General Mills Inc. are among a number of major food processors that have cut advertising unhealthy products to children via television, radio and in print.

Among the suggestions the report makes are that food companies should expand their efforts to cover all types of marketing to children; retailers should curb in-store promotions of unhealthy products to kids; and all media and entertainment firms should limit licensing of their popular characters to healthy foods and drinks.

“If voluntary efforts to limit the marketing of less healthy foods and beverages do not yield substantial results, the [Federal Communications Commission] could consider revisiting and modernizing rules on commercial time during children’s programming,” the report noted.

The report also suggested that the Food and Drug Administration and USDA work with the food and beverage industry to standardize nutrition labeling for the front of packages.

Meanwhile, other solutions offered by the report include increased exercise and healthier foods in schools.

New Kraft products include Angus Beef Bologna
By Ann Bagel Storck on 5/11/2010

Kraft Foods announced that it is highlighting more than 30 new products this week at the 2010 Food Marketing Institute Show in Las Vegas.

New offerings include:

Varieties of Oscar Mayer Deli Fresh shaved meats including Angus Beef Bologna and Turkey Pastrami with pepper and garlic flavor

Better-for-you Oscar Mayer Lunchables varieties, such as:

Chicken Strips made with 100 percent white meat chicken, which comes with mandarin oranges

A Chicken and American Sub Sandwich with a bun that has 8 grams of whole grain per serving

Cracker Stackers – Ham + American with lean ham, Kraft American cheese and crackers made with whole grain

Turkey + Mozzarella Cracker Stackers made with 100 percent white meat turkey, Kraft mozzarella cheese and crackers made with 5 grams of whole grain per serving
